BOWLING.

PRESS ASSOCIATION—COPYRIGHT Launoestoo, Nov. 14,

The New Zoaland bowlers were welcomed by tbe president of the Taemaoiam Association and mayor of Launceston yesterday, and played a five rink game' against Northern Tasmania. Tho weather was delightful, aud the rink i were in good ' condition. The New Zealanders won by 164 to 77.
